Hi Cannie,

Welcome! I can tell you how I prepared for surgery and sleeve-life. I watched as many YouTube videos I could find on the sleeve, joined this forum, and read everything I could get my hands on. When I spoke with my surgeon, he provided me with info I would need to prepare for my pre-op and post-op diet. Search this forum for any and all experiences that interest you. If you can, join the local support groups for sleevers. There are so many different experiences you can learn from.

When the time comes for surgery, make sure you follow your docs instructions to the letter. They are to help you to avoid any complications. You will find that different docs give different instructions, but follow whatever your doc says.

Good luck! And can't wait to see you on the "sleeved side"!
